jquery刪除元素高度 jquery 開發(fā)工具?
jquery 開發(fā)工具?jquery是前端的展現(xiàn),跳轉(zhuǎn),完全控制的技術(shù)框架,目前更加流行前端框架之一。前端工程師實(shí)用的技術(shù)儲(chǔ)備之一。它真包含豐富的頁面控件真包含于,支持什么javascript腳本的編
jquery 開發(fā)工具?
jquery是前端的展現(xiàn),跳轉(zhuǎn),完全控制的技術(shù)框架,目前更加流行前端框架之一。前端工程師實(shí)用的技術(shù)儲(chǔ)備之一。它真包含豐富的頁面控件真包含于,支持什么javascript腳本的編寫。其可以使用靈活多樣,很多網(wǎng)站都常規(guī)jquery框架來利用。只希望這個(gè)分析給讀者帶來價(jià)值。
從哪里開始學(xué)習(xí)jQuery?
按這個(gè)順序怎么學(xué)習(xí)
jQuery教程
jQuery簡介
jQuery入門
jQuery語法
jQuery你選擇器
jQuery事件
jQuery封印和總是顯示
jQuery漸入漸出
jQuery來回滑動(dòng)
jQuery動(dòng)畫
jQuery停止下來
jQuery回調(diào)
jQuery方法鏈
jQuerydom_try
jQuerydom_set
jQuerydom_set
jQuerydom_remove
jQueryCSS類
jQuerycss()方法
jQuery尺寸
jQuery遍歷過程
jQuery遍歷父元素
jQuery遍歷樹子元素
jQuery遍歷過程兄弟元素
jQuery縮小遍歷數(shù)組范圍
jQueryajax簡介
jQueryajax_load
jQueryajax_get_post
jQuerynoConflict()方法
jquery分兩個(gè)程度。
1、基礎(chǔ)用法:學(xué)習(xí)可以使用各種選擇器,事件,異步等等。
2、閱讀什么jquery:自學(xué)各種寫法、思想、
3、三階用法:去學(xué)習(xí)以jquery的思想去寫都屬于自己的框架。
jquery選擇不存在的元素如何做到不報(bào)錯(cuò)的?
只這個(gè)月在看jquery源碼,要能回答這個(gè)問題,不過要從jquery源碼來看了;
在這兒,建議使用的是jquery2.0.3的版本源碼接受說明;如,我們在用jquery去查看一個(gè)頁面不未知的元素$(#test)元素,看下源碼具體一點(diǎn)走了哪些;你在這里就不一步又一步參與源碼總結(jié),只是因?yàn)榻邮芎芎唵握f明;
按照下圖代碼很難看出,動(dòng)態(tài)創(chuàng)建$(#test)時(shí),會(huì)走函數(shù);然后把我們上去看下此函數(shù);
的原因函數(shù)代碼量過于,就不截個(gè)圖;簡單啊說下,此函數(shù)會(huì)對傳入的“selector”通過分類及各種情況全面處理;而這兒我們就看是id為test情況;是需要它會(huì)下圖確定
然后把,會(huì)按照一個(gè)正則“matchrquickExpr.exec(selector)”參與自動(dòng)分配,自動(dòng)分配#test結(jié)果match如下:
接著會(huì)走原生方法方法:
因?yàn)轫撁姹緛頉]有此元素,因此會(huì)再趕往空(null),最后會(huì)走下圖代碼,直接返回到最后結(jié)果由上圖代碼解得,就算返回結(jié)果為空,它也會(huì)前往一個(gè)jquery對象,里面真包含context、selector屬性,還有繼承的jquery全局方法,可是如下圖:因?yàn)?,要是你況且直接輸入個(gè)就沒的元素,它也會(huì)返回一個(gè)jquery對象,你也是可以就建議使用對象中所有的jquery全局方法;
上面只是用id的簡單,如果沒有是類、標(biāo)簽、css等其他復(fù)雜的通過中搜索時(shí),jquery會(huì)根據(jù)類型和瀏覽器的版本不同,不使用相同的接受查看,但到了最后前往結(jié)果都不多,不過即使沒有,都會(huì)前往一個(gè)jquery對象;